About This Book
Alice-Miranda is the only one brave enough to face the palace’s secrets! When Queen Georgiana throws a grand celebration, mysterious guests and strange servants make the palace feel more like a puzzle than a party. Can Alice-Miranda and her friends solve the mystery before the celebration turns into chaos?

Quick Assessment
This middle-grade novel follows Alice-Miranda as she attends a royal anniversary celebration filled with unexpected mysteries and unwelcoming guests. Suitable for ages 9-12, the story combines themes of friendship, loyalty, and problem-solving in a light, engaging way. There is mild suspense but no intense content, making it appropriate for young readers.
